> It is possible to grant the following privileges on columns in beeline: 
> ALTER, CREATE, DROP. However, these privileges have no semantics for a column.
> For ALL, and INSERT, beeline raises an error if the user tries to grant the 
> privilege to a column, e.g.:
> {noformat}
> beeline> grant all(fn) on table tbl1 to role r1;
> Error: Error while compiling statement: FAILED: SemanticException Sentry does 
> not support privilege: All on Column (state=42000,code=40000)
> beeline> grant insert(fn) on table tbl1 to role r1;
> Error: Error while compiling statement: FAILED: SemanticException Sentry does 
> not support privilege: Insert on Column (state=42000,code=40000)
> {noformat}
> A similar error should be created when granting CREATE, ALTER, and DROP on 
> column.
